Beijing freezes plant approvals for energy-storage batteries amid overcapacity fears
South China Morning Post · east asia
Beijing has put a freeze on new approvals of production facilities for energy-storage batteries amid worries about excess supply and vicious price competition, according to industry officials. Companies had not been allowed to add new capacity since May, as key regulators like the Ministry of Industry and Information Technology (MIIT) stepped in to curb a construction spree that risked creating severe overcapacity despite rising demand from renewable-energy projects around the world, the sources...
